#f1eefa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f1eefa is composed of 94.5% red, 93.3%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 4.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 95.7%. #f1eefa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e3ddf5. Closest websafe color is: #ffffff.

#f1eefa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f1eefa has RGB values of R:241, G:238,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 15855354.

Shades and Tints of #f1eefa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06040d is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.
